Movie Preview: Pedro Pascal in an Action Comedy Anthology — “Freaky Tales”
Ben Mendelson, Normani and Jay Ellis also star in this collection of dark and darkly-funny crime stories set in ’87 Oakland. Tom Hanks plays a video store owner in this April 4 Lionsgate release.

Movie (Documentary?) Preview: “Cheech & Chong’s Last Movie”
This looks sweet, a couple of old stoners mending fences and having the last laugh. It smokes out April 25 (April 30 “previews”), and is basically self-distributed. So maybe it’ll be in a theater near you. Man.
